  • Big band arrangements (chiefly for 2 alto saxophones/clarinets, tenor saxophone, baritone saxophone, 4 trumpets and 4 trombones).

Abstract
Big band leader and arranger during the 1940's and 1950's.
The Sonny Burke Collection (chiefly undated, but some dated between Nov., 1949 and June, 1951) has as its focal point 76 arrangements of popular music for big band. These charts were used by Burke's bands during the 1940's-1950's for performances in the United States and Mexico. Most of the arrangements are by Sonny Burke, but other composers/arrangers include: Frank Erickson, Hal Schaefer, Stan Kenton, John Valentine Eppel, Laurindo Almeida, and Ray Conniff. Some of the arrangements were made for recordings on the Decca Records label.
The addition (2007-0003) is arrangements of LOVER, I WANT TO BE HAPPY, and STOMPIN' AT THE SAVOY for big band.
